New Policy Specialist processes incoming applications for new and renewing policies to include changes/updates according to company guidelines for group health, dental and/or life policies. Responsibilities include reviewing and screening requests, calculating new premiums, issuing new policies and associated documentation. Being a New Policy Specialist serves assigned accounts by responding to inquiries and resolving issues of concern. May handle more complex situations or issues. Additionally, New Policy Specialist requires a bachelor's degree or its equivalent. Typically reports to a supervisor or manager. The New Policy Specialist gains exposure to some of the complex tasks within the job function. Occasionally directed in several aspects of the work. To be a New Policy Specialist typically requires 2 to 4 years of related experience. (Copyright 2024 Salary.com)

This hybrid position is responsible for issuing policy documents (policy, endorsements, certificates, invoices) per underwriter instructions using a policy issuance system and other applications outside of the policy issuance system such as Microsoft Word and Nitro PDF. In addition, will have some interaction with brokers, work in a team environment, and constantly reprioritizing, and multitasking. Further duties and responsibilities are listed below:
